St. Vincent's Cardiac Rehab The program is provided three days a week with multiple times during the day to fit your schedule. Each class has approximately 8-10 people. Each patient has an individual exercise prescription designed by an exercise specialist. The prescription is based on the patient's personal goals and the patient's own level of fitness. During each exercise session, the patient wears a heart monitor that provides continuous electrocardiographic monitoring. Classes consist of a warm up/stretch, cardiovascular exercise, and a cool-down period. The length of the program varies from six to twelve weeks, depending on the needs of the patient.
